Snow Damaged Reported on Three New York Tennis Bubbles

On the heels of the blizzard that practically paraylzed the Northeastern United States, three local New York tennis bubbles in New York City have been damaged thanks to the weight and winds of this past weekend’s snowstorm. As Minneapolis’ Metrodome caved in due to the wintry mix of snow and wind a few weeks back, two tennis bubbles at Brooklyn’s Prospect Park Tennis Center and one at Sportime at Randall’s Island suffered similar fates. 

City officials found no other structural damage other than the heavy snow and damage-causing winds. Employees at both Prospect Park Tennis Center and Sportime at Randall’s Island have begun the process of removing the snow and repairing each bubble with a goal of re-opening these facilities next week.
